YIELD: 4 servings | TIME: 20 minutes | ACTIVE TIME: 20 minutes
This Little Goat went to Korea Inspired Sloppy Joes

Korea Sloppy Joes

ingredients

  • cooking oil, such as canola or vegetable oil
  • 1 small red onion, thinly sliced
  • kosher salt
  • 1 ½ lb. 80% lean ground beef
  • 1/2 cup + 1 tsp This Little Goat went to Korea 
  • 3-4 cups finely-shredded green cabbage, or pre-shredded coleslaw
  • 2 tbsp kewpie mayo (or regular mayo if unable to find kewpie)
  • 1 tbsp fresh lime juice
  • 4 burger buns

instructions

  1. Heat a large skillet over medium heat and coat with a drizzle of cooking oil. Add in the onion and a pinch of salt. Sauté until tender and begin to brown, about 5 minutes.
  2. Add in the ground beef and season with 1 teaspoon salt. Let cook, breaking apart with a wooden spoon, until beginning to brown. Stir in ½ cup Korea sauce and continue cooking, stirring occasionally, until the meat is cooked through and the mixture is slightly thickened.
  3. Meanwhile, toss your shredded cabbage with 2 tablespoons mayo, lime juice, a drizzle of Korea sauce and pinch of salt. Season to taste with additional salt and Korea sauce, as desired.
  4. Pile a large spoonful of Korea-spiced sloppy joes on each burger bun. Top with some slaw, sandwich together and dig in!
